DescriptionFigure bending down to the right ankle, feet widely set apart. The original storage mat includes a heavy weight paper backing and window mat with a slightly lighter weight paper cover. The cover has a stamped number at the lower right corner which corresponds to a numbered list of contents on the portfolio cover.Exhibition History"Degas at The Hyde: A Master of Form," Whitney-Renz Gallery, The Hyde Collection, Glens Falls, NY, October 7-Dec. 31, 2023.
